About The Position

This position is for a n IT Infrastructure Engineer for a large, multi-year contract providing Systems Engineering and Technical Advisory (SETA) support to new acquisitions of c utting-edge and innovative space program (s) . The IT Infrastructure Engineer oversees developer progress in deploying and m aintaining a complex ground system architecture, with focus on Enterprise IT, networks, and could-bas ed systems.
